Urmeba JNL has an odd history. Initially conceived a couple of years back by Ray Larabie of Typodermic Fonts as a, well, ‘‘ barf' typeface, this limited-character type design was revised by Jeff Levine into a less-offensive ideathat of friendly little amoebas (such as you 'd find in a glass of water).
.No kerning has actually been applied to the letters in order to enable for a more free-form look.
